Lollapalooza 2013 Tip Sheet
Important Facts & Features of Lollapalooza 2013

Lollapalooza returns for its ninth installment in Grant Park August 2-4, 2013. This three-day extravaganza will transform the jewel of Chicago into a mecca of music, food, art, and fashion featuring over 130 bands on eight stages, including The Cure, Mumford & Sons, The Killers, Nine Inch Nails, Phoenix, The Postal Service, Vampire Weekend, and New Order.
Lollapalooza will host 100,000 fans each day, and with so much activity, we wanted to provide some top highlights:

*SAFETY FIRST: In case of emergency, we urge attendees to be alert to safety messaging coming from the following sources:
  • Push notifications through the Official Lollapalooza Mobile App
  • Video screens at the main entrance / exit on Michigan Avenue and Congress Plaza
  • Video screens at 3 stages
  • Audio announcements broadcast from all stages
  • Lollapalooza Twitter & Facebook
In the event of a weather evacuation, all attendees should follow the instructions of public safety officials. Festival patrons can exit the park to the lower level of one of the following shelters:

GRANT PARK NORTH
25 N. Michigan Avenue
(Between Washington and Madison - enter via vehicle entrance on Michigan)

GRANT PARK SOUTH
325 S. Michigan Avenue
(Between Jackson and Van Buren - enter via vehicle entrance on Michigan)

EAST MONROE STREET
5 S. Columbus Drive
(Michigan between Jackson and East Adams - enter via vehicle entrance on Michigan)

For a map of shelter locations, visit http://www.lollapalooza.com/emergency/

NOTE: Shelter locations will be opened by the Festival organizers in coordination with the City only in cases of extreme weather to ensure the safety of event patrons.

*BAG SEARCH AND NEW EXPRESS LANES: The safety and security of our fans is our top priority.  Please be aware that ALL bags will be searched each time attendees enter the festival grounds.  This will require more time during the entry process. We ask all attendees to plan ahead to allow extra time entering the festival.  For faster entry, Express Lanes at both the North and Main entrances are available for those not carrying a bag.  A full list of prohibited items can be found at http://www.lollapalooza.com/faqs/festival-faqs.

*KIDZAPALOOZA: Kids ten and under rock for free at Lollapalooza. Kidzapalooza, the family-friendly festival within the festival, has its own stage and tons of interactive activities from video Karaoke presented by Snyder's to a hip-hop workshop with the Q Brothers. The kiddos will transform into rockers with funky hairdooz, tatooz and photo shootz, between games of twister and world turning performances by Chicago's Ultimate Tumblers.

*GETTING TO LOLLA: Fans are encouraged to use eco-friendly transportation to get to Grant Park, including public transit, walking and bicycles. If you're riding a bike to Lollapalooza, bike parking will be available south of the main entrance on Michigan Avenue. You'll find bike racks both north and south of Balbo Avenue. Be sure to bring your own lock! 

*ECONOMIC IMPACT: In 2012, Lollapalooza was responsible for injecting $120 million into the local economy. The festival earned 2.4 billion media impressions at a value of nearly $51 Million dollars. This year, 70% of event attendees reside outside of Chicago, with 3% of all ticketholders residing in other countries. After festival hours, the 100,000 music-lovers each day will fill local bars, restaurants and music venues across the city, where there are 45 official after-shows!

*COMMEMORATIVE POSTER: The 2013 poster was designed by acclaimed contemporary artist Michael Sieben. For his spin on Lolla, he explores one of his favorite themes, optimism in the face of adversity, with his band of stranded sailors celebrating the sinking of their own ship. They've chosen to make the best of a bad situation and welcome the misfortune with musical merriment, despite the fact they don't even have real instruments. Offered in three special editions for every level of collector, including editions signed by the artist and Lollapalooza founder Perry Farrell. *HYDRATION: Hydration is paramount to the health and safety of patrons. Lollapalooza is committed to keeping fans hydrated via CamelBak Filling Stations. Fans can bring up to 2 factory sealed bottles into the park, or preferably an empty, refillable bottle. It also helps Lollapalooza minimize its environmental impact. Since 2010, Lollapalooza has avoided using over 700,000 water bottles! Last year fans poured enough water to fill over 249,000 water bottles. Our continued partnerships with Boxed Water and Vita Coco Coconut Water continue our efforts to eliminate the sale of plastic bottles at Lollapalooza while still hydrating attendees.

*CHOW TOWN: Renowned chef Graham Elliot has returned as Lollapalooza's Culinary Ambassador, bringing some of Chicago's favorite eateries straight to fans in Grant Park. Some new and notable editions are Chef Tony Mantuano's Bar Toma, Chicago's famous "Cheezborger" staple, The Billy Goat Tavern and Grill, and nationally acclaimed Pastry Chef, Gale Gand's Root Beer stand. Other fan staples returning to Lollapalooza include Wow Bao - Hot Asian Buns, Windsor Ice Cream Shoppe, Franks 'N' Dawgs, and Elliot's own Grahamwich. *FARMERS MARKET: Another way to stay healthy and hydrated at Lolla is by eating lots of fresh fruit and vegetables from the farmers market. Locavores, as well as vegetarian, vegan and gluten-free eaters will find plenty of options to satisfy every craving.
*GREENING & SUSTAINABILITY: Lollapalooza's commitment to the environment is integrated into every area of the park. Each trash can includes a recycling bin. Chow Town has both front and back of house composting, and food vendors are required to use eco-friendly plates, napkins and utensils. Sustainability guidelines are in effect throughout the Festival which include a ban on styrofoam, plastic bags, and flyers. Festival merchandise comes in organic and eco-friendly options. Festival producers offset the carbon dioxide emissions of festival vehicles, generators, shore power, staff travel and this year, artist travel, by purchasing certified carbon offsets from Green Mountain Energy. Lollapalooza engages over 200 volunteers a day that are dedicated to greening efforts.
*ART AT LOLLA:This year, Lollapalooza is partnering with the Art Institute of Chicago to present some features of current exhibition "Fashion, Impressionism, and Modernity" throughout Green Street. Lollapalooza wristbands will receive $2 off entry into the exhibit, as well.
*LOLLA CARES: Take action and get involved with one of the many organizations at Lolla Cares. Social, environmental, and health advocacy causes will have an audience of 100,000 people per day at Lollapalooza. Lollapalooza fans can join Oxfam's mission to create lasting solutions to poverty, hunger, and social injustice, learn how Working Bikes distributes refurbished bikes to those who need them the most, and more. In the past three years, Love Hope Strength has found 12 potentially lifesaving bone marrow matches from the 644 Lollapalooza fans who registered on Love Hope Strength's "Get on the List" campaign. Since 2008, 2,367 fans have registered to vote at the Festival through Rock the Vote and HeadCount.
